Summary. In Northern Siberia, near the small town of Chersky, an experimental project called ‘Pleistocene Park’ is attempting to recreate the mammoth-steppe ecosystem. By rewilding the Siberian tundra with surviving mammals of the prehistoric ecosystem, leading ecologists Sergey Zimov and his son Nikita Zimov are attempting to resurrect the steppe ecosystem of the Pleistocene era. Their goal is “to determine more precisely the role that Pleistocene animals played in maintaining their own ecosystem” and to “develop means for mitigating both the progress and effects of global warming” by restoring such landscapes (Zimov, 2005). Central to their theory is the idea that humans, not climate change, caused the mass megafauna extinctions of the Pleistocene era and by reintroducing species such as horses, moose, musk ox, bison and reindeers (so far no mammoths), the Zimovs hope to resurrect this lost landscape.
